In a world of smart cities and communities, a wide range of personal, vehicle, roadside, andcentral devices need to be able to communicate effectively and securely. To accomplish this,vehicle manufacturers, road infrastructure providers, government authorities, and relatedorganizations are working to standardize Cooperative Intelligent Transport Systems (C-ITS).
